I'm Laila, a Palestinian woman originally from a village close to Hebron. Since I run a shop in the old city of Hebron I've decided to move close by. Now I'm living in the old city, in a house originally built my the Mamluks 800 years ago, and also opened a guesthouse in my home.
In the shop I'm mostly selling traditional embroidery made by women from our cooperative "Women in Hebron". Unfortunately, it is still difficult for women in conservative Palestine to go to work so doing handicrafts inside the house is a possible way of empowerment for them.

Palestine is a special country for world history and Hebron as its biggest city has a rich and diverse past, abundant cultural heritage, and offers the archaeological sites of the three world religions. Hebron is the only city in Palestine, where settlements are built inside of the city. It is easy to visit other Palestinian cities in West Bank (Bethlehem, Jerusalem, Jericho...) since public transportation is easily available.
